IOW, to address this -- signature verification failure for late loading of certificates, It seems to movce load_uefi_certs() or other relevant init functions requires to move to "rootfs_initcall()". Unfortunately, Moving the load_uefi_certs() doesn't seems easy because keyring infrastructure is initailised at device_initcall() via relevant init functions. So, I would like to introduce two initcalls macro which using pre-exist initcall macro to address above situation -- - keyring_initcall() (which is wrapper of subsys_initcall()). - cert_initcall() (which is wrapper of rootfs_initcall()). so that for init functions which initalise keyring infrastructure, for example, the function where calls keyring_alloc() like: - system_trusted_keyring_init() - blacklist_init() - machine_keyring_init() - platform_keyring_init() - ima_mok_init() to be replaced from device_initcall() to subsys_initcall() with keyring_initcall() and for functions which load certificates or late init relevant keyring like: - load_system_certificate_list() - load_uefi_certs() - load_powerpc_certs() - load_ipl_certs() - big_key_init() - init_root_keyring() - init_trusted() - init_encrypted() to be called from late_initcall() to rootfs_initcall() with cert_initcall(). Am I missing something, or is there perhaps a better idea? Thanks. -- Sincerely, Yeoreum Yun
